Understanding Jamaican Time

So, let’s get straight to the point. Jamaica operates on Eastern Standard Time (EST), which is UTC-5. This means that Jamaica is five hours behind Coordinated Universal Time (UTC). Unlike many places in North America, Jamaica does not observe daylight saving time (DST). This is a crucial point to remember because it affects the time difference between Jamaica and other locations during certain parts of the year. For example, during the months when the Eastern Daylight Time (EDT) is in effect, Jamaica is on the same time as New York. However, for the rest of the year, Jamaica is one hour behind New York.

Understanding that Jamaica does not observe daylight saving time is also very important when coordinating with countries that do. When these countries switch to daylight saving time, the time difference with Jamaica changes. Always double-check to avoid any confusion or missed appointments.
